Expert Solidity Bootcamp
Take your skills to the next level.
Learn with an expert instructor
Weekly homework and projects to fill up your Github
Launching on 17th June, with additional cohorts starting on 19th August and 14th October.
About the Expert Solidity Bootcamp
A 6-week bootcamp to make you a Solidity expert, taught by the fantastic team at Extropy!
▼
The course is completely free, but highly selective
▼
It consists of daily live Zoom classes (90 minutes, 4 days a week).
▼
It’s taught by a leading instructor and teaching assistants from Extropy
▼
There is daily homework and hacking projects to accelerate personal study
▼
We help place graduates in jobs in the blockchain space
Eligibility and Selection Process
-
50-100 selected individuals for each cohort. Be sure to stand out!
-
Participants are selected based on their applications and a video interview. Make sure your GitHub and LinkedIn look great before applying!
-
To be eligible for the bootcamps, applicants need to satisfy at least one of the following criteria:
2 years working web3 dev experience,
4 years working web2 dev experience,
Exceptional ability demonstrated by public GitHub,
Exceptional student credentials (STEM or Computer Science-based degree at a top university),
Encode bootcamp graduate, accelerator participant or hackathon prize winner, or
Other evidence of exceptional ability.
-
The Bootcamp is completely free! You are required to pay a deposit if accepted—the full deposit will be returned after successful graduation!
-
The Bootcamp is designed to be a part-time commitment. Other than 90-minute daily sessions, you’re required to check Discord for any updates and group tasks.
-
All successful bootcamp graduates receive a certificate, either as a PDF or as an NFT. It serves as an official graduation certificate, which means you can feature it on your CV and LinkedIn profile.
Our Teacher
Laurence Kirk
A long time Encode community member, Laurence is well known in the UK scene as one of the leading educators on blockchain. He leads Extropy.io, a blockchain consultancy based in Oxford, specialising in developing blockchain solutions, security auditing, training & more.
Curriculum
•
The EVM in detail — memory / storage / opcodes / understanding bytecode
•
Cryptography — Signatures / Hashes
•
Solidity advanced function usage
•
Solidity best practices, useful patterns / tips
•
Solidity libraries in detail
•
Essential 3rd party libraries
•
Auditing approaches, techniques, and tools.
•
Solidity Assembly — Yul
•
Gas optimization techniques and measurement
•
MEV and its mitigation.
•
Upgradability — advanced patterns.
•
Development tools : Solidity Template / Advanced Hardhart / Tenderly
•
Partner Workshops
•
Project week
•
Gold Sponsor
Apply for the Expert Solidity Bootcamp
Previous Expert Solidity bootcamp cohorts